or the long:

It doesn't stop them nicking it, I haven't seen evidence they ever get caught with it, thieves are aware of these things so can easily just pop out the top cap where they usually are, and often bikes are quickly broken up and moved on (so you might get your fork back or wherever the tracker is, but not the rest). That's assuming it's not locked in a shipping container where the GPS won't work / GSM signal not available, or the battery hasn't run out. Add to that the cost of running the thing as you need to pay for a SIM, pay for data, and keep the thing regularly charged.
